What is a SOAP Note?

A SOAP note is a structured method of clinical documentation used to capture a patient encounter in the medical record. Originating from the problem-oriented medical record (POMR), it organizes the clinician’s thinking and the chart itself into a logical, reproducible workflow that supports communication, continuity, and quality of patient care. In today’s electronic health record environments, the format remains a standard for daily charting across inpatient and outpatient settings. 

Brief illustration
CC: “Crushing chest pain since this morning.”
S: Patient states pain radiates to left arm; nausea; no prior episodes.
O: Vital signs 162/98, HR 108; diaphoretic; physical exam: S4; ECG with ST elevations V2–V5.
A: STEMI; consider differential diagnoses (e.g., pericarditis).
P: Activate cath lab; aspirin, heparin; cardiology consult; education and return precautions.

This simple structure helps the clinician move from story to data, to interpretation, to action—creating a traceable link between findings and the treatment plan

What does SOAP stand for?

  • S — Subjective: The patient’s narrative (symptoms, concerns, medical history) often captured verbatim in quotes; includes chief complaint, history of present illness, and relevant review of systems.
  • O — Objective: Observable and measurable data: exam findings, objective information such as labs, imaging, and vital signs.
  • A — Assessment: The reasoned synthesis of subjective and objective elements, including diagnoses or assessment and plan problems with prioritized differential diagnoses.
  • P — Plan: Next steps: medications, tests, referrals, procedures, patient education, and follow-up.

These four components define the soap note format and provide a shared cognitive framework across disciplines

Why are SOAP notes important in medical practice?

  1. Clinical reasoning and continuity: By aligning subjective and objective findings with a clear impression and plan section, the format makes decisions transparent and easier to follow during handoffs and subsequent visits, improving safety and team coordination. 
  2. Communication and accountability: A consistent structure turns each entry into a reliable progress note others can act on, reducing ambiguity and supporting interdisciplinary care. 
  3. Compliance and quality: National guidance emphasizes complete, specific, timely notes (and warns against copy-paste), underscoring best practice expectations for defensible note documentation
  4. Data integrity in EHRs: Clear, concise entries counter “note bloat,” preserving the signal clinicians need for decisions, audits, and reporting across health records

Example—weak vs. actionable documentation
Weak: “Patient doing okay. Continue meds.”
Actionable: “Dyspnea improved; walks 2 blocks without pause. O₂ sat 95% RA. CXR improved atelectasis. Assessment section: stable COPD; plan of care: continue tiotropium, start pulmonary rehab, recheck in 4 weeks.”

Who uses SOAP notes and in what contexts?

The format is used by a wide range of healthcare professionals, each adapting the SOAP note format to their scope of practice. Physicians and advanced practice providers often rely on SOAP notes during hospital admissions, outpatient clinic visits, or surgical follow-ups, ensuring that both past medical history and current findings are clearly linked to diagnoses and the treatment plan. Nurses frequently use the nursing SOAP note to record bedside observations, vital signs, medication administration, and patient education, translating ongoing patient interactions into actionable progress notes for the wider team.

Pharmacists integrate SOAP notes into clinical pharmacy services, focusing on medication reconciliation, side-effect monitoring, and adjusting regimens based on objective information such as lab values. Rehabilitation specialists—such as physical, occupational, and speech therapists—use SOAP notes to document measurable functional goals, therapy progress, and modifications to the plan of care, helping ensure continuity across multiple therapy sessions.

In behavioral and mental health, SOAP notes are vital for documenting patient reports, mood tracking, therapeutic interventions, and clinical reasoning regarding psychiatric differential diagnoses. EMS providers and paramedics often document acute findings and immediate interventions during prehospital care, ensuring that hospital teams receive a clear account of the patient encounter. Even veterinarians use SOAP notes, adapting the format to capture animal health status, exam findings, and diagnostic testing, demonstrating the flexibility of the structure beyond human medicine.

Because the structure aligns subjective and objective sections with the assessment and plan, SOAP notes appear in diverse contexts:

  • Admission histories: to capture baseline patient information and presenting problems.
  • Daily rounding entries: where each note includes evolving status updates and care priorities.
  • Ambulatory visits: streamlining outpatient note-taking and follow-up care.
  • Rehabilitation sessions: tracking progress toward measurable therapy outcomes.
  • Community and behavioral health: documenting psychosocial needs and patient’s medical background.
  • Home health visits: ensuring consistency in care among rotating staff.
  • Emergency transports: delivering rapid, concise handoffs during critical patient encounters.

Across all of these settings, the SOAP structure provides a common language for health professionals, ensuring that documenting patient encounters is both systematic and adaptable, ultimately enhancing communication and improving patient outcomes.

Breaking Down the SOAP Note Structure

The SOAP note structure—Subjective, Objective, Assessment, Plan—provides a simple, repeatable scaffold for clinical documentation that links the patient’s story to measurable data, the clinician’s reasoning, and a clear set of actions. Its roots are in the problem-oriented medical record (POMR) and it remains the most widely used progress-note format across disciplines because it makes clinical thinking visible and the medical record usable for follow-up, handoffs, and audits.

What are the components of a SOAP note?

A SOAP note has four core components:

  • Subjective (S): What the patient (or caregiver) reports—symptoms, concerns, history.
  • Objective (O): Measurable facts the clinician observes or collects—vital signs, exam findings, test results.
  • Assessment (A): The clinician’s synthesis—working diagnosis(es), differential diagnoses, and problem list.
  • Plan (P): Specific next steps—treatments, tests, referrals, patient education, and follow-up.

Each component has a distinct role: S frames the problem, O grounds it in data, A shows clinical reasoning, and P turns reasoning into action. Organized this way, the note supports continuity and makes later review efficient.

How do you write an effective Subjective section?

An effective Subjective section is concise, prioritized, and clinically relevant. Start with a one-line chief complaint (CC) followed by a focused history of present illness (HPI) that answers: onset, location, duration, character, aggravating/relieving factors, associated symptoms, and severity (use mnemonics like OLD CARTS or OPQRST to structure this). Include only past history items that change decisions for the current visit (e.g., anticoagulant use for bleeding, prior cardiac disease for chest pain). Avoid long transcripts—capture the elements that matter for diagnosis and planning. Practical habits that improve usefulness:

  • Lead with the CC and main timeline (e.g., “CC: chest pain; started this morning while climbing stairs”).
  • Use short, clinician-style phrases rather than paragraph narratives for easier scanning.
  • Note relevant meds/allergies and any advance directives if they influence care.
  • Date/time stamp key events (e.g., “fever started 48 hrs ago, Tmax 38.9°C at 0200”). 

Example (Subjective excerpt):
CC: “Sharp right flank pain x 12 hours.”
HPI: Patient reports sudden onset after lifting; pain 8/10, worse with movement; denies dysuria, reports one episode of vomiting. On apixaban for atrial fibrillation.

What types of information should be included in the Subjective section?

Include items that influence your differential and plan:

  • Chief complaint and focused HPI.
  • Pertinent past medical/surgical history related to the current problem.
  • Medication list and allergies.
  • Brief social history when relevant (tobacco, alcohol, occupation exposures).
  • Focused review of systems (ROS) limited to systems relevant to the CC.
  • Patient-reported functional limitations (e.g., “can’t climb stairs due to dyspnea”).

Only document negative ROS items if they specifically affect the assessment/plan (e.g., “denies fever/hematuria” in suspected nephrolithiasis). This keeps the section concise and decision-focused.

How can patient quotes enhance the Subjective section?

Patient quotes are valuable because they preserve the patient’s own description of symptom quality, timing, and impact—details that can change your differential. Use short, exact phrases for clarity:

  • Example: Patient states, “It’s like a squeezing pressure across my chest, comes on with exertion.”
  • Why they help: quotes capture intensity/quality of symptoms (e.g., “stabbing” vs “aching”), and reduce interpretive drift when other clinicians read the note later.
  • Tip: place quotes around the most diagnostic phrases and avoid long verbatim monologues; focus on phrases that change management (pain description, new neurologic symptoms, suicidal ideation wording in behavioral health).

Quotes also help with medico-legal clarity—recording the patient’s expressed concern or risk statements verbatim can be important in critical cases.

What should be included in the Objective section?

The Objective section is the factual record of what you measured and observed. Include:

  • Vital signs (with time): temperature, BP, HR, RR, SpO₂.
  • Focused physical exam findings by system (cardiac, pulmonary, abdominal, neuro, skin, musculoskeletal). Use short, standardized phrases (e.g., “lungs: clear bilat; no rales”).
  • Point-of-care measurements (glucose, bedside urine dip).
  • Formal diagnostic data: lab results, imaging reports, ECG tracings (summarize abnormal findings).
  • Functional and objective scales when used (pain score, PHQ-9, gait measures).

Record the source and timestamp for tests and note whether a result is preliminary vs final. Objectivity, specificity, and numeric detail increase the value of this section.

Example (Objective excerpt):
VS: T 38.6°C (08:10), BP 142/86, HR 102, RR 20, SpO₂ 95% RA.
Exam: Abdomen soft, RUQ tenderness, Murphy’s negative.
Labs: CBC WBC 13.4 x10⁹/L; CMP: AST 78 U/L, ALT 85 U/L.
CXR: Pending.

(Practical note: enter abnormal or time-sensitive results first to guide immediate action.)

What types of observations and measurements are typically recorded?

Clinicians typically record:

  • Direct observations: appearance (well/ill), level of distress, mental status, skin color, wound appearance.
  • Quantitative measures: blood pressure in mmHg, pulse rate, temperature (°C/°F), oxygen saturation (%), lab values with units and normal ranges when relevant.
  • Exam-based findings: heart sounds, lung auscultation details, neurological deficits (strength, reflexes), joint ROM.
  • Functional measures: gait speed, 6-minute walk distance, pain numeric rating.

Best practice: include units and reference ranges for labs when abnormal; note trends (e.g., “creatinine increased from 0.9 → 1.4 in 24 hrs”) to show trajectory.

How do diagnostic tests and results fit into the Objective section?

Diagnostic tests belong in Objective as raw data. Record:

  • Test name, date/time, and numeric or descriptive result.
  • Whether the result is preliminary or final, and the lab/imaging source.
  • Key abnormal values (don’t paste entire lab panels—highlight what matters).
  • For imaging/ECG, summarize the critical finding and reference the formal report (e.g., “CXR: RLL consolidation; formal radiology report attached”).

Interpretation belongs in the Assessment—Objective should not assert causality. For example, write “Troponin I 0.04 ng/mL (0–0.03)” in Objective, and discuss whether this supports myocardial injury in the Assessment.

How do you formulate an Assessment?

The Assessment is where you synthesize S + O into a prioritized clinical impression. Good assessments are concise, reasoned, and linked to data:

  • Start with a short working diagnosis (or problem statement) and the evidence that supports it.
  • If certainty is imperfect, list differential diagnoses with brief rationale (e.g., “most likely X because…; consider Y given…”).
  • Distinguish acute problems from chronic comorbidities and document severity or stability (e.g., “hemodynamically stable”; “uncontrolled DM”).
  • State what you don’t know and how you’ll resolve uncertainty (diagnostic plans).

Assessment example:

  1. Likely acute calculous cholecystitis — RUQ pain, fever, leukocytosis, RUQ ultrasound with gallbladder wall thickening.
  2. Rule out ascending cholangitis — consider LFT trend and bilirubin; plan urgent surgical consult if worsening.

An explicit, data-linked assessment improves team understanding and informs the plan.

What are the key components of a thorough Assessment?

A thorough assessment includes:

  • Working diagnosis with brief supporting data.
  • Ranked differential diagnoses when appropriate.
  • A statement of acuity/severity and any immediate risks.
  • Clinical uncertainties and the tests or information needed next.
  • Relationship to chronic conditions (how this problem interacts with baseline health).

Including the rationale (1–2 lines) for each diagnosis helps others follow your reasoning and creates a defendable record of clinical thought.

Tip: Numbering problems (Problem 1, Problem 2) is useful in multi-morbidity patients so each problem can have its own plan.

How can you use clinical reasoning in the Assessment section?

Clinical reasoning in the Assessment shows how you weighed evidence and eliminated alternatives. Practical ways to make your reasoning visible:

  • Link specific S/O findings to the diagnosis — e.g., “Given exertional chest pain, diaphoresis, and ST elevation in V2–V4, acute anterior STEMI is most likely.”
  • Contrast diagnoses briefly — e.g., “PE less likely given absence of tachypnea/hypoxia and low Wells score.”
  • State the next diagnostic step that will change management (e.g., “will obtain D-dimer only if Wells score >2; otherwise no imaging”).
  • Document threshold for action or escalation (e.g., “if troponin rises >0.05, escalate to cath lab activation”).

Teaching-style notes in Assessment (kept concise) are useful for trainees and for later reviewers trying to understand the chain of thought.

What should be included in the Plan section?

The Plan translates the Assessment into specific, time-bound actions. Each identified problem should have a corresponding plan element. Include:

  • Immediate interventions (e.g., analgesia, oxygen, IV fluids).
  • Medication orders with dose, route, and frequency when appropriate for the record (or documented in the medication order entry in the EHR).
  • Ordered diagnostics and their rationale (e.g., “CXR to evaluate for consolidation; CBC to follow WBC trend”).
  • Consultations/referrals (who and timeframe).
  • Patient education and discharge instructions recorded in summary form.
  • Follow-up plan with exact timing and responsible clinician.

Make each action measurable or time-bound where possible (e.g., “reassess in 6 hours; repeat BMP in 12 hrs”).

How do you prioritize interventions in the Plan?

Prioritize interventions by clinical urgency and impact on outcomes:

  1. Immediate life-threatening problems (airway, breathing, circulation).
  2. Diagnostics/treatments that change near-term management (e.g., antibiotics for sepsis, ECG/troponin for chest pain).
  3. Symptom control to improve comfort and function (analgesia, antiemetics).
  4. Diagnostics for clarification (e.g., imaging that will alter the working diagnosis).
  5. Longer-term management and prevention (chronic disease optimization, vaccinations).

Document the rationale for prioritization briefly (e.g., “start antibiotics pending cultures due to suspected sepsis—reduces mortality if given promptly”).

What role do follow-up instructions play in the Plan section?

Follow-up instructions are the safety net. They should specify:

  • Who will follow (primary care, specialty clinic, ED).
  • When (hours/days/weeks) and the modality (in-person, telehealth).
  • What to monitor (symptoms, vitals, labs) and red flags that require immediate return (e.g., worsening dyspnea, high fever, confusion).
  • Responsibility for arranging follow-up (clinic scheduler, discharge nurse).

Clear, specific follow-up reduces readmissions, ensures accountability, and gives the patient explicit expectations about next steps.

Example follow-up entry:
“Discharge home today. PCP follow-up in 48–72 hours. Return immediately for increased chest pain, syncope, or SpO₂ < 90%. Clinic call scheduled by discharge nurse.”

For many organizations, explicit follow-up instructions are an important quality and safety metric; the Joint Commission and professional guidance emphasize timely, documented follow-up as part of good clinical documentation.

Common Mistakes to Avoid When Writing SOAP Notes

Clear, usable SOAP notes are the backbone of safe clinical care. When notes are sloppy, vague, or full of copied text, the result is delayed decisions, confused teams, frustrated patients, and measurable safety risk. Below is a detailed breakdown of the most frequent documentation errors, why vague wording causes harm, and why indiscriminate copy-and-paste is especially dangerous — plus concrete examples and fixes you can start using today.

What are the most frequent errors in SOAP note documentation?

1. Missing or incomplete core elements (CC / HPI / vitals / plan).
Too many notes omit an explicit chief complaint, lack a focused history of present illness, or fail to include up-to-date vital signs and the immediate plan. Without those anchors, a subsequent clinician must hunt through the chart to understand what was done and why. 

2. Mixing Subjective, Objective, Assessment, and Plan (S/O/A/P bleed).
Writing interpretations in the Objective section (“patient looks septic”) or measurements in the Assessment (“WBC elevated so order CT”) blurs roles and reduces readability. Keep observations factual in O and reasoning in A.

Bad:

  • O: “Abdomen benign, probably appendicitis.”
    Good:
  • O: “Abdomen soft, TTP RLQ.”
  • A: “Appendicitis likely given focal RLQ tenderness and fever — see plan.”

3. Vague language and nonspecific plans.
Phrases like “patient doing well,” “continue meds,” or “treat symptomatically” don’t tell the team what to do or when to reassess. Specific, measurable language is required (see next section).

4. Overuse of abbreviations and jargon.
Unclear shorthand or specialty jargon causes misinterpretation by cross-discipline teams and—in some cases—can lead to harm. Studies show nonstandard abbreviations reduce effective communication. 

5. Note bloat and redundant documentation.
EHR features and copy-forward habits often create very long notes where the essential clinical signal is buried. This makes it harder to find critical changes and wastes clinician time. 

6. Incomplete medication/allergy reconciliation and missing timestamps/signatures.
Medication discrepancies and absent timestamps make it difficult to track treatment decisions and can cause medication errors. Regulatory bodies require time-stamped, attributable entries in the medical record. 

Quick fixes (practical):

  • Always open with CC and a 1–2 line HPI.
  • Put measurable O data first (vitals, key labs).
  • Use short bullet points or numbered problems when multiple issues exist.
  • Replace “continue meds” with drug/dose/frequency/timeframe.
  • Include date/time and your role/signature.

How can vague language impact the effectiveness of a SOAP note?

Vague language does more than make a note annoying to read — it compromises patient care.

Consequences of vagueness

  • Decision delays: When the plan is non-specific, nurses and on-call staff must delay or seek clarification before acting.
  • Mis-triage and harm: Indistinct descriptions of severity (e.g., “worse”) may cause triage errors. Clear descriptors and numeric data reduce ambiguity.
  • Lower-quality handoffs: Transition points (ED → ward, inpatient → outpatient) rely on crisp notes; weak language increases the chance important cues are missed.
  • Analytic and billing problems: Ambiguous documentation undermines accurate coding and quality measurement.
  • Patient confusion: Notes that are embedded with dense medical jargon can be unreadable for patients accessing their records, undermining shared decision-making and adherence. 

Concrete examples — vague vs. specific

  • Vague: “Patient doing better; continue therapy.”
  • Specific: “Pain decreased from 8/10 → 3/10 after 4 mg IV morphine at 09:15; continue acetaminophen 1 g PO q6h PRN; reassess pain score in 2 hrs.”
  • Vague: “Abnormal labs — manage per protocol.”
  • Specific: “WBC 15.2 x10⁹/L (ref 4–11). Start piperacillin-tazobactam 4.5 g IV q6h; send blood cultures x2 prior to first dose; recheck CBC in 12 hrs.”

How to convert vague notes into effective ones

  • Prefer numbers and time stamps (pain scores, vitals, lab values with units).
  • State who will do what and when (e.g., “call cardiology STAT; echo within 6 hours”).
  • Use standardized problem headings so the plan directly follows each problem.
  • Avoid unexplained acronyms or local shorthand; when abbreviation is necessary, use institutionally approved lists.

Why is it important to avoid copy-pasting notes?

Copy-and-paste (or excessive template reuse) is tempting — it’s fast — but it creates distinct, documented risks.

How copy-paste causes harm

  • Propagates outdated or incorrect information. If a prior finding is copied forward without re-verification, the chart can show contradictory or false data (e.g., “lungs clear” copied into today’s note when today’s exam shows crackles). This can delay diagnosis or treatment. 
  • Generates internal inconsistencies and legal exposure. Notes that contain conflicting statements are hard to defend and can complicate medicolegal review. The Joint Commission highlights CPF (copy-and-paste function) as a source of patient risk. 
  • Creates note bloat and hides the signal. When entire histories or medication lists are copied forward repeatedly, the resulting length makes it harder to find what changed; critical events are buried. This impairs situational awareness and increases cognitive load. 

Realistic example of a copy-paste error

  • Copied text (previous day): “No fever; chest clear.”
  • Current reality (exam): “T 38.8°C; right basilar crackles.”
    If the old line is left unchanged, a reader may miss the new fever and abnormal exam — delaying antibiotic therapy.

When copy-paste is acceptable (and how to do it safely)
Many authorities recognize that copying can improve efficiency if used deliberately and transparently. Safe practices include:

  • Limit copying to objective, unchanging data (e.g., baseline problem list after review), and never copy forward an HPI or assessment without re-writing. 
  • Annotate copied text (e.g., “copied 2025-08-30; verified 2025-09-03 — no change”) so readers know you reviewed and confirmed the content. 
  • Avoid copying diagnostic interpretations or orders; those must be re-considered in each encounter.
  • Use institutionally approved templates and smart-phrases that require clinician input for key fields (date/times, values, plan specifics) rather than free-text copy.
  • Audit and peer-review: Organizations that track copy-forward usage and provide feedback reduce unsafe practices. Policy changes (restrictions or controlled use) are effective at reducing harmful copy-forward behaviors.

What strategies can improve the clarity of your SOAP notes?

Clarity comes from structure, specificity, and audience-awareness. Use the following tactics consistently.

1. Use a predictable structure and obvious headings.
Start with a one-line chief complaint, follow with a focused HPI, then separate clearly labeled Objective, Assessment, and Plan blocks. When a patient has multiple problems, number them so each problem has its own mini S→O→A→P entry (Problem 1, Problem 2…). This “problem-oriented” layout makes the progress note scannable during busy handoffs. 

2. Lead with what matters: the actionable facts.
Put current vital signs, critical labs/imaging, and immediate safety concerns near the top of Objective. In the Plan, list time-sensitive actions first (e.g., “give 1 g ceftriaxone IV now; obtain blood cultures prior to antibiotics.”). Example — convert vague to actionable:

  • Vague: “Continue treatment, reassess later.”
  • Clear: “Start ceftriaxone 1 g IV now; obtain blood cultures x2 before first dose; reassess temp and WBC in 6–12 hrs.”

3. Favor numbers, dates, and time stamps over adjectives.
Record pain scores, SpO₂ %, lab values with units, and when measurements were taken (e.g., “SpO₂ 89% on room air at 09:10; started O₂ 2 L NC”). Numeric detail reduces ambiguity and improves decision-making.

4. Make the Plan specific, prioritized, and time-bound.
Organize the Plan by priority (1 = immediate/life-threatening, 2 = diagnostic clarification, 3 = symptomatic/long-term). For each item note: what, who, and when — e.g., “1) Admit to telemetry (house staff to place admission orders now); 2) Cardiology consult within 2 hours; 3) Repeat troponin q6h x3.”

5. Use short patient quotes when they add diagnostic value.
A brief quote preserves symptom quality (e.g., patient says “it’s like a tearing pain”) and can alter the differential. Keep quotes short and relevant.

6. Minimize jargon and uncontrolled abbreviations.
Use institutionally approved abbreviations only. Avoid specialty slang that other team members or patients reading notes might misinterpret.

7. Use templates and structured fields — but customize them.
Templates and smart-phrases speed charting and keep required fields consistent (meds, allergies, problem list). However, always edit templated text so it reflects the current encounter (see the copy-paste risks below). Smart templates that require filling discrete fields (e.g., temperature, dosage, follow-up interval) are preferable to long free-text blocks. The AMA and other groups provide toolkits and templates to streamline documentation while keeping it compliant. 

8. Keep patient-facing readability in mind.
With many health systems adopting open notes, choose language patients can understand when possible (explain medical terms when they are essential). This reduces misunderstanding and improves engagement. 

9. Make goals measurable (use SMART principles).
When documenting therapy goals or treatment aims, use SMART goals (Specific, Measurable, Achievable, Relevant, Time-bound):

Example (PT): “Reduce pain to ≤3/10 at rest and increase lumbar flexion by 20° within 2 weeks; HEP logged daily.”

10. Use a short “before you sign” checklist.
Quick checks: CC present, vitals/time-stamped, objective abnormal values highlighted, assessment linked to data, plan with who/when, follow-up specified, signature/role/time. This habit catches the most common clarity lapses.

(Key point: clarity ≠ verbosity. The most useful notes are concise, tightly organised, and contain the data future clinicians need to act.)

How can you ensure compliance with legal and ethical standards?

Good clinical documentation is not only clinically useful — it’s a legal record and a compliance instrument. Use these practices to satisfy ethical, regulatory, and institutional requirements.

1. Timeliness and authentication.
Document contemporaneously whenever possible. Include date/time and your printed name, role, and signature (or authenticated EHR sign-off). Organizations set local rules for authentication windows, and accrediting bodies expect timely, attributable entries. 

2. Accuracy, completeness, and provenance.
Record facts (objective measures, what the patient said) separately from your interpretation. When using data imported from other systems (labs, prior notes), note source and time. If using a scribe or team member, document who performed which actions and that you reviewed and verified the entry. The Joint Commission and CMS expect medical records to support billed services and clinical decisions. 

3. Privacy and patient access (PHI).
Follow applicable privacy laws and institutional policies when documenting and sharing PHI. In many jurisdictions patients have a right to access their records; documentation should avoid stigmatizing language and should include clear explanations when documenting sensitive topics. HHS/HIPAA guidance and CMS materials provide the legal framework for access, disclosure, and retention. 

4. Documenting consent, refusals, and adverse events.
If consent or refusal affects care, document it fully: what was discussed, risks/benefits presented, patient’s questions, patient’s stated decision, time/date, and signature if applicable. For adverse events, document facts, immediate response, notification of team/family, and follow-up plan — and follow institutional reporting protocols.

5. Supportability for billing and medicolegal review.
Records should contain sufficient detail to justify the level of service billed (problem addressed, complexity of decision making, time if billed by time). CMS and payer guidance outline documentation elements that support claims; failing to document the rationale can lead to denials or audit findings. 

6. Audit trails and retention.
EHRs keep audit logs of who viewed/edited records; don’t attempt to hide changes. Be aware of retention policies (often multi-year) and that entries may be discoverable in legal proceedings. Recent regulatory guidance also emphasizes security controls (encryption, access control) and timely privacy/security risk assessments. 

7. Use neutral, non-stigmatizing language.
Avoid judgmental phrases. Document objective behavior (“refused to ambulate”) rather than labeling (“noncompliant”). This is both ethical and reduces bias in care.

Example — good documentation of consent/refusal:

“09:05 — Discussed risks and benefits of lumbar epidural steroid injection, including bleeding risk and temporary soreness. Patient verbalized understanding, asked about infection risk and recovery timeline; elected to proceed. Consent form signed at 09:12 (electronic). — Dr. A. Smith, MD”

What role does regular training play in improving SOAP note writing skills?

Training converts good policy into consistent practice. Evidence shows active education, audit-feedback, and problem-based training measurably improve documentation quality and compliance.

1. Training methods that work.

  • Workshops and short interactive sessions on documentation principles and common errors (with real-chart examples).
  • Chart-stimulated recall and case-based exercises where clinicians review and explain documentation decisions — this improves clinical reasoning and the documentation that follows.
  • Audit-and-feedback loops that provide clinicians with individualized metrics (completeness, timeliness, copy-forward usage) and examples of improvement. Meta-analyses and controlled studies find audit/feedback produces meaningful improvements in practice. 

2. Role-based and specialty-specific training.
Tailor training to the user: nursing notes require emphasis on assessments, interventions, and patient education documentation; therapy notes need measurable functional goals; behavioral health requires careful phrasing for sensitive content. Studies of nursing documentation improvements highlight that audit-feedback plus targeted education raises compliance substantially. 

3. Embedding learning into the EHR.
Integrate micro-learning into the EHR (just-in-time tips, required fields, examples linked to templates). These nudges reduce errors and standardize entries without heavy time costs. Provide built-in examples of good phrasing in templates to teach while documenting.

4. Peer review and mentoring.
Structured peer-review sessions (case rounds with documentation review) and mentoring for junior clinicians produce durable improvements in note quality. Problem-based training improves recognition of charting hazards and clinical reasoning as shown in randomized educational studies.

5. Measure progress and report outcomes.
Set measurable documentation targets (percent of notes with time-stamped vitals, percent of charts with problem-based plans, reduction in copy-forward rates). Use periodic audits, share aggregate results, and recognize improvement. Data-driven feedback fosters accountability and demonstrates impact on patient outcomes through better handoffs and fewer missed follow-ups.

Frequently Asked Questions

How to write a medical SOAP note?


To write a medical SOAP note, organize information into four sections: record the Subjective data (patient’s own reports, symptoms, and history), add Objective findings (vital signs, physical exam, labs), provide an Assessment (your clinical interpretation or diagnoses), and outline a Plan (treatment, tests, follow-ups). Keep the note concise, measurable, and focused on the patient encounter.

What are the four parts of a SOAP note?


The four parts are:

  1. Subjective – patient’s perspective, chief complaint, past medical history, and reported symptoms.
  2. Objective – clinician’s observations, measurable data, diagnostic tests, and vital signs.
  3. Assessment – summary of findings, differential diagnoses, and clinical reasoning.
  4. Plan – treatment plan, medications, patient education, follow-up, and next steps.

What is a SOAP in a medical note?


SOAP is an acronym for Subjective, Objective, Assessment, and Plan. It is a standardized medical documentation format used by healthcare professionals to structure progress notes and ensure all relevant information is captured consistently.

What is an example of a SOAP note in nursing?

  • S (Subjective): Patient states, “I have sharp chest pain when I breathe deeply,” onset 2 hours ago.
  • O (Objective): BP 150/92 mmHg, HR 108 bpm, SpO₂ 91% RA, diminished breath sounds left lower lobe.
  • A (Assessment): Possible pneumonia vs. pleural effusion; rule out cardiac involvement.
  • P (Plan): Administer O₂ at 2 L NC, obtain chest X-ray, start IV antibiotics, monitor vital signs q4h, provide patient education on deep-breathing exercises.
